Rune Slayer Controls – Master Your Movement
Before you dive into battle or go taming exotic pets, you’ll need to get used to the controls. Here’s a quick breakdown:
Action | Control |
---|---|
Run | Hold W |
Light Attack | Left Click |
Heavy Attack | R |
Feint | Right Click |
Block | Hold F |
Parry | Tap F |
Dash | Q |
Dash Cancel | Q + Right Click |
Equip Weapon | X |
Crouch / Slide | CTRL / Run + CTRL |
Inventory | TAB |
Helmet Vanity | P |
Summon Pet | Hold T |
Toggle Pet State | Tap T |
Mount Pet | Middle Mouse |
Interact | E |
Character Creation – Best Races to Aim For
Starting off with a powerful race can make a massive difference, but rerolls cost Robux (150 each)—and they aren’t cheap. Instead, get extra character slots and roll again for free.
Top Races for Beginners:
- Dullahan – Strong, tanky, and durable.
- Elf – Great for ranged builds.
- Slime – Surprisingly good thanks to regen.
- Ailuran – Agile and ideal for PvP.

Best Classes to Pick for New Players
When you start the game, you’ll select from 6 base classes. Don’t worry—you can multiclass after level 10, but picking the right starter helps a lot.
Class | Tier | Why Pick It |
---|---|---|
Priest | S | The best overall. You heal yourself and teammates, making PvE a breeze. |
Striker | A | Simple but deadly. Great for PvE and PvP due to fast melee combos. |
Archer | A | Safe from range and consistent damage. PvE king. |
Thief | B | High PvP burst, but squishy and not great in dungeons. |
Magician | B | Fun for support and range, but underperforms in PvE/PvP. |
Warrior | B | Jack of all trades, master of none. Mid-tier for now. |

Selling Items – Where and How
Don’t hoard junk! Head to John the Merchant in Wayshire (the starting town) to sell unwanted gear and loot. You’ll also find consumables and crafting items for sale.
Joining the Adventurer’s Guild
Find the Adventurer’s Guild on the hill in Wayshire. Talk to the Receptionist NPC to join. Once you’re in, you’ll unlock Job Board quests, which are your main method of leveling up and earning rewards.
Ranking Up in the Guild
To rank up your Guild Grade:
- Complete 5 jobs from the board.
- Look for a Special Rank-Up Mission (usually a boss fight).
- Beat it to advance to the next grade.
Rinse and repeat to climb higher and unlock more lucrative quests.
Accepting Quests & Leveling Fast
There are two types of quests:
- Yellow “?” NPCs: One-time quests for big rewards.
- Job Board Quests: Repeatable tasks, mostly grind-based.
Both give experience, silver, and useful gear—but early on, prioritize NPC quests for faster leveling.
How to Tame Pets (and Ride Them!)
To tame a pet:
- Hit it once to make it hostile.
- Hold its favorite food near it.
- A ❤️heart will appear if it’s working.
If you fail, the creature goes hostile again—you’ll have to either defeat or retry later.
All Tameable Creatures:
Pet | Favorite Item |
---|---|
Slime | Slime Chunk |
Black Ooze Slime | Black Ooze Chunk |
Deer | Apple |
Wolf | Raw Deer Meat |
Bear | Honey (Best Tamer class needed) |
Boar | Raw Bass |
Beaver | Oak Log |
Alligator | Raw Serpent Meat |
Bee | Honey |
Fairy / Golden Fairy | Just touch it |
Baby/Adult Spider | Mandrake Root (Adult = Best Tamer only) |
Mud Crab | Black Bass (Best Tamer needed) |
Panther | Animal Heart (Rare + Best Tamer needed) |
Riding Your Pet
- Reach level 20.
- Complete Jimmy the Stable Master’s quest in Wayshire.
- Equip a saddle.
- Press
E
near your summoned pet to ride it.
Healing Pets
Feed HP food next to your pet to heal it.
Or… let it die. Pets revive after 5 minutes. If you respawn, so does your cooldown!
How to Reset Your Bounty
Got a bounty from PvP? Go see Lockmeier, behind the inn in Wayshire.
Low bounties = silver cost.
High bounties = gold cost.
Don’t wait too long—guards might hunt you down.
Fishing Guide – How to Start
- Visit Simon the Fisherman (south side of Wayshire).
- Buy a rod + bait.
- Equip the rod and click to cast.
- Wait for ripples → click again to reel it in.
You don’t need to equip bait—it just needs to be in your inventory.
Crafting – Your First Gear
Go to the Blacksmith in eastern Wayshire:
- Smelt materials at the Smelter.
- Use the Workbench to craft armor/weapons.
- Collect new resources to unlock more recipes.
💡 Don’t forget to mine and chop trees along the way—you’ll need materials constantly.
Expanding Your Inventory
Backpack full? You can expand your inventory by:
- Buying bags from merchants.
- Completing quests like Sadie’s Lost Bag.
- Crafting bag items.
To use a bag: Equip it and activate from your inventory.
